Is Carbon Steel Hard to Cut?

Carbon steel is a widely used material in various industries, including construction and manufacturing. Renowned for its strength and durability, it has become a common choice for many applications. However, one question that often arises is whether carbon steel is hard to cut. In order to shed light on this matter, let's explore three common questions and delve into their answers to draw a conclusion.


How does carbon steel's hardness impact its cutting process?

Answer: Carbon steel is known for its high level of hardness, which can vary based on its composition. This hardness can significantly affect the cutting process. Cutting carbon steel typically requires a greater amount of force and a sharper cutting tool. The hardness of carbon steel can cause increased wear on cutting tools, resulting in a shorter tool life. Therefore, the hardness of carbon steel can pose challenges during the cutting process.


Can the cutting process be improved when working with carbon steel?

Answer: Yes, the cutting process can be improved when dealing with carbon steel. One way to enhance the cutting process is by using cutting tools made from harder materials, such as tungsten carbide or ceramic. These cutting tools are better equipped to resist wear caused by the hardness of carbon steel. Additionally, applying suitable cutting fluids or lubricants during the cutting process can help reduce friction, heat, and extend the tool's lifespan. Employing appropriate cutting techniques and using precision machinery also play vital roles in improving the cutting process when working with carbon steel.


Are there any precautions to be taken while cutting carbon steel?

Answer: Yes, there are several precautions to consider while cutting carbon steel. Firstly, it is crucial to wear personal protective equipment (PPE), including safety glasses, gloves, and a mask, to protect against potential hazards like sparks and metal fragments. Secondly, ensuring the cutting tools are periodically sharpened or replaced will help maintain their effectiveness. Additionally, proper ventilation in the cutting area is important to prevent the accumulation of harmful fumes released from the heated carbon steel. Following safety guidelines and taking necessary precautions can help mitigate potential risks associated with cutting carbon steel.


Conclusion:

Carbon steel's hardness does pose challenges when it comes to cutting, as it may require more force and cause increased wear on cutting tools. However, by using harder cutting tools, employing suitable cutting techniques, and applying cutting fluids or lubricants, the cutting process for carbon steel can be improved. It is crucial to take appropriate precautions, such as wearing PPE and ensuring proper ventilation, to ensure safety during the cutting process. While carbon steel may be hard to cut, with the right tools, techniques, and safety measures in place, it can be effectively and efficiently worked with in various applications.
